51
Dev开发社区
首页
文章
问答
工具
搜索
登录
注册
#SESSION
Cookie与Session的区别-总结很好的文章
本文分别对Cookie与Session做一个介绍和总结,并分别对两个知识点进行对比分析,让大家对Cookie和Session有一个更深入的了解,并对自己的开发工作中灵活运用带来启示。Cookies是服务器在本地机器上存储的小段文本并随每一个请求发送至同一个服务器。IETFRFC2965HTTPStateMa...
代码星球
·
2021-01-30
COOKIE
Session
区别
总结
好的
PHP自带Session隐患(session文件独占锁引起阻塞)
PHP默认的会话处理器是session.save_handler=files(即文件)。如果同一个客户端同时并发发送多个请求(如ajax在页面同时发送多个请求),且脚本执行时间较长,就会导致session文件阻塞,影响性能。因为对于每个请求,PHP执行session_start(),就会取得文件独占锁,只有...
代码星球
·
2021-01-30
PHP
自带
Session
隐患
session
Session机制详解及分布式中Session共享解决方案
http协议本身是无状态的,客户端只需要向服务器请求下载内容,客户端和服务器都不记录彼此的历史信息,每一次请求都是独立的。 为什么是无状态的呢?因为浏览器与服务器是使用socke套接字进行通信,服务器将请求结果返回给浏览器之后,会关闭当前的socket链接,而且服务器也会在处理页面完毕之后销毁页面对象。 然而在...
代码星球
·
2021-01-24
Session
机制
详解
分布式
共享
java遍历当前会话所有Session
//方法一:通过遍历的方法进行遍历StringFileName="";HttpSessionsession=request.getSession();//获取sessionObjectname=session.getAttribute("AddFileName");System.out.println(name);En...
代码星球
·
2021-01-24
java
遍历
当前
会话
所有
用户Cookie和会话Session、SessionId的关系
客户端用cookie保存了sessionID,当我们请求服务器的时候,会把这个sessionID一起发给服务器,服务器会到内存中搜索对应的sessionID,如果找到了对应的sessionID,说明我们处于登录状态,有相应的权限;如果没有找到对应的sessionID,这说明:要么是我们把浏览器关掉了(后面会说明为什...
代码星球
·
2021-01-24
用户
COOKIE
会话
Session
SessionId
Java通过遍历sessionId获取服务器所有会话session
Servlet2.1之后不支持SessionContext里面getSession(Stringid)方法,也不存在遍历所有会话Session的方法。但是,我们可以通过HttpSessionListener监听器和全局静态map自己实现一个SessionContext,然后用SessionContext管理一份服务...
代码星球
·
2021-01-24
Java
通过
遍历
sessionId
获取
session以及分布式服务器session共享
一、session的本质 http协议是无状态的,即你连续访问某个网页100次和访问1次对服务器来说是没有区别对待的,因为它记不住你。 那么,在一些场合,确实需要服务器记住当前用户怎么办?比如用户登录邮箱后,接下来要收邮件、写邮件,总不能每次操作都让用户输入用户名和密码吧,为了解决这个问题,session的方案就被...
代码星球
·
2021-01-24
session
以及
分布式
服务器
共享
解决tomcat重启时报严重: Exception loading sessions from persistent storage的问题
很多项目在重启时会报:严重:Exceptionloadingsessionsfrompersistentstorage的问题。该问题的原因是tomcat的session持久化机制引起的,tomcat这个功能本身的用意在于重启tomcat后保持之前的session,但是在tomcat非正常关闭后,tomcat尝试恢复se...
代码星球
·
2021-01-24
解决
tomcat
重启
时报
严重
struts2中的使用BaseAction获取Session
packagecom.owen.ma;importjava.util.Map;importorg.apache.struts2.interceptor.RequestAware;importorg.apache.struts2.interceptor.SessionAware;importcom.opensymphon...
代码星球
·
2021-01-23
struts2
中的
使用
BaseAction
获取
会话管理--cookie && session
会话:可以简单的理解为用户开一个浏览器,点击多个超链接,访问服务器的多个web资源,然后关闭浏览器,整个过程称之为一个会话。会话管理:对一个会话过程中浏览器和服务器之间产生的会话数据进行管理。常用的会员管理技术有两种:cookie和session。Cookiecookie是客户端技术,服务器把每个用户的数据以cooki...
代码星球
·
2021-01-23
会话
管理
--COOKIE
session
JavaWeb中session创建与销毁的问题
今天遇到一个奇怪的问题,自己添加了一个session的监听,用来监听在线的人数。但打开浏览器时一直没有走进这个监听中来。最后百度找到了原因:我们一直存在一个误区,javaweb中的session什么时候创建?我一直认为是第一次与浏览器建立连接的时候,就自动创建一个session。其实不然!只有在server端的代码调用...
代码星球
·
2021-01-23
JavaWeb
session
创建
销毁
问题
报错!!!!!!!!!!!org.springframework.beans.factory.NoSuchBeanDefinitionException: No bean named 'springSessionRepositoryFilter' is defined
报错!!!!!!!!!!!因用maven项目不是很熟练,经常在Maven转Web项目(为什么要转web项目?因为要在tomcat中跑起来。maven项目好像是可以直接部署到tomcat的,或集成tomcat插件,还没尝试过)的时候会出现很奇怪的问题。下面的一个报错就是最近经常遇到的一个问题。因为每次遇到它时,都会花很长...
代码星球
·
2021-01-23
报错
org.springframework.beans.factory.NoSuchBeanDefinitionException
No
bean
named
解决.net mvc session超时的问题
1. 2. web.config<!--设置Session超时时间--><sessionStatemode="InProc"timeout="180"/> ...
代码星球
·
2021-01-22
解决
.net
mvc
session
超时
ajax session timeout
...
代码星球
·
2021-01-22
ajax
session
timeout
asp.net基于StateServer的二级域名共享session
备注:亲自试验有效,如果网友有通过下面的教程未实现session共享的,欢迎留言说明你遇到的问题。必有回复。最近为实现的二级域名共享session纠结好久。网上的很多实现的方法试了都不行,查了很久才找到了实现的方法。在这里记录下,以备以后所需。二级域名共享session有多种实现方法:第一种依赖于cookie。第二种直...
代码星球
·
2021-01-21
asp.net
基于
StateServer
二级域名
共享
首页
上一页
...
16
17
18
19
20
...
下一页
尾页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他